MeidasTouch is an American progressive media company. The network describes itself as doing 'pro-democracy' journalism. [4] [5] [6]Previously, the MeidasTouch name was used by its founders for a liberal American political action committee formed in March 2020 with the purpose of stopping the reelection of Donald Trump in the 2020 United States presidential election.
In 2024, he said, "The Meidas guys, as a team, said: We are going to do this to Trump. We are going to hit every gaffe, every mispronunciation, every slurred word, every mispronounced name, every time he mixes up a name. We're going to clip that and we're going to put it out and we're going to put it in montages. No one else was doing that." [10]
